MEMO — Prototype Transfer, Project Kestrel

The Kestrel Mk-2 sensor unit ships Thursday to Varnholt Test Labs in Drellbach. Please confirm the driver has the padded transit case, humidity indicator cards, and the signed chain-of-custody sheet before departure. The unit must remain upright and never left unattended in the vehicle. On arrival at the Varnholt loading dock, the courier must follow the hand-over instruction below exactly.

dispatch memo: the sorius tamius courier leaves the praeth ledger at gate 4873 under passcode 928014

## Deployment: Retrying Failed Exports

The Marrowby export worker retries failed jobs with exponential backoff, capped at six attempts. After the cap, jobs land in the dead-letter table for manual replay via the admin CLI. New team members: never edit retry counts in the database directly, as the scheduler will desync. The retry behaviour is governed by the following configuration values.

service settings:
holeth:
  pin: 4601
  tenant: sileth
  seal: seal_de91d1e8
  metrics_host: metrics.holeth.kelvidata.corp
  standby_team: sorix
  escalation: kelael-ulaion
  nonce: 3c828d

# Farecalc Environments

Farecalc is the rules engine computing shipping fees for Brindlemart checkout. Three environments: dev, staging, prod. Rule bundles promote dev → staging → prod via signed artifacts; no manual edits in prod. Staging mirrors prod data with masked addresses. Admin API is internal-only behind the Wrenmesh gateway; mutual TLS everywhere. Audit logs ship to Coldvault with 90-day retention. Secrets rotate quarterly. For review, the active production configuration is listed below.

service settings:
[druix]
host = druix.zemvargrid.example
user = druix_svc
database = druix_prod